Ethanol precipitation method for purifying extension products (BigDye reactions)

1. For each sequencing reaction prepare a 1.5mL microcentrifuge tube containing the following:
       - 1µL of 3M sodium acetate (NaOAc), pH 4.6
       - 25µL of 95% ethanol (EtOH)
2. Pipet the entire contents of each extension reaction into a tube of sodium acetate/ethanol mixture. Mix throughly.
3. Vortex the tubes and leave at room temperature for 15 minutes to precipitate the extension products. Precipitation time of about one hour seems to work very well.
       Note: Precipitation time < 15 minutes will results in the loss of very short extension products. Precipitation time  24 hours will increase the precipitation of unincorporated dye terminators.
4. Spin the tubes in a microcentrifuge for 20 minutes at maximum speed.
5. Carefully aspirate the supernatant with a pipette and discard.
6. Rinse the pellet with 250µL of 70% ethanol.
7. Vortex briefly.
8. Spin for 5 minutes in a microcentrifuge at maximum speed. Again, carefully aspirate or decant the supernatant and discard.
9. Dry the pellet in a vacuum centrifuge for 5-8 minutes (4-5 minutes seems optimal), or until dry. Do not over-dry.
